A controversial study suggests that the violent behavior displayed by some teenagers who play several hours of video games a day is due to developmental damage to the frontal lobe region of the brain rather than the absorption of any specifically violent content.

A. is due to developmental damage to the frontal lobe region of the brain
B. are due to developmental damage to the frontal lobe region of the brain
C. is due to damage to the developmental frontal lobe region of the brain
D. are due to developmental damages to the brain’s frontal lobe
E. is due to developmental damages to the brain’s frontal lobe region

[Reveal] Spoiler:
A

After garbage collection it reads:

A study suggests that the behavior is due to developmental damage to the frontal lobe region of the brain.

A. is due to developmental damage to the frontal lobe region of the brain
B. are due to developmental damage to the frontal lobe region of the brain
C. is due to damage to the developmental frontal lobe region of the brain
D. are due to developmental damages to the brain’s frontal lobe
E. is due to developmental damages to the brain’s frontal lobe region

The subject is 'behavior' which is singular. Therefore the linking verb must also be singular, which eliminates answers B and D immediately.
C: 'developmental' modifies the wrong word, so incorrect
E: 'damages' should not be plural
Correct as written. 'A'
